98th Oscars 2026: From when and where to watch to full nominee list, here’s all you need to know about Academy Awards

The 98th Academy Awards, honoring the best in cinema from 2025 in style, full of surprises, and unforgettable moments, will be celebrated on March 15, 2026. This prestigious event will be held at the Dolby Theatre in Los Angeles.Fans across the world wait with bated breath for the drama and surprises that the red carpet has in store, as the biggest stars in the industry gather for the biggest night in cinema history.

Ceremony essentials

The show kicks off with a red-carpet preview at 6:30 p.m. ET on ABC and E!, offering glimpses of high fashion and early arrivals. O’Brien takes the stage at 7 p.m. ET (4 p.m. PT), guiding a three-hour broadcast filled with musical numbers, tributes, and award handouts. Street closures around Hollywood Boulevard begin March 5 for setup, impacting local traffic until March 18. The MTA is making adjustments around Ovation Hollywood to ensure the event runs smoothly.

98th Academy Awards (Oscars 2026): Full List of Categories and Nominees

The 98th Academy Awards will honor the best films of 2025 and will take place on March 15, 2026 at the Dolby Theatre in Los Angeles.

Best Picture

‘Bugonia’‘F1’‘Frankenstein’‘Hamnet’‘Marty Supreme’‘One Battle After Another’‘The Secret Agent’‘Sentimental Value’‘Sinners’‘Train Dreams’

Best Director

Chloé Zhao – ‘Hamnet’Paul Thomas Anderson -‘One Battle After Another’Ryan Coogler – ‘Sinners’Joachim Trier – ‘Sentimental Value’Josh Safdie – ‘Marty Supreme’

Best Actor (Leading Role)

Timothée Chalamet – ‘Marty Supreme’Leonardo DiCaprio – ‘One Battle After Another’Ethan Hawke – ‘Blue Moon’Michael B. Jordan -‘Sinners’Wagner Moura – ‘The Secret Agent’

Best Actress (Leading Role)

Jessie Buckley – ‘Hamnet’Rose Byrne – ‘If I Had Legs I’d Kick You’Kate Hudson – ‘Song Sung Blue’Renate Reinsve – ‘Sentimental Value’Emma Stone – ‘Bugonia’

Best Supporting Actor

Benicio del Toro -‘ One Battle After Another’Jacob Elordi -‘ Frankenstein’Delroy Lindo -‘Sinners’Sean Penn-‘ One Battle After Another’Stellan Skarsgård- ‘Sentimental Value’

Best Supporting Actress

Elle Fanning- ‘Sentimental Value’Inga Ibsdotter Lilleaas- ‘Sentimental Value’Amy Madigan – ‘Weapons’Wunmi Mosaku- ‘Sinners’Teyana Taylor-‘ One Battle After Another’

Best Animated Feature

‘Arco’‘Elio’‘KPop Demon Hunters’‘Little Amélie or the Character of Rain’‘Zootopia 2’

Best International Feature Film

The Secret Agent — BrazilIt Was Just an Accident — FranceSentimental Value — NorwaySirāt — SpainThe Voice of Hind Rajab — Tunisia

Best Film Editing

‘F1’‘Marty Supreme’‘One Battle After Another’‘Sentimental Value’‘Sinners’v

Best Production Design

‘Frankenstein’‘Hamnet’‘Marty Supreme’‘One Battle After Another’‘Sinners’

Best Makeup and Hairstyling

‘Frankenstein’‘Kokuho’‘Sinners’‘The Smashing Machine’‘The Ugly Stepsister

Best Original Score

‘Bugonia’‘Frankenstein’‘Hamnet’‘One Battle After Another’‘Sinners’

Best Original Song

“Dear Me” — ‘Diane Warren: Relentless’“Golden”—’KPop Demon Hunters’“I Lied to You” — ‘Sinners’“Sweet Dreams of “Joy”—’Viva Verdi!’“Train Dreams” — ‘Train Dreams’

Best Sound

‘F1’‘Frankenstein’‘One Battle After Another’‘Sinners’‘Sirāt’

Best Animated Short Film

‘Butterfly’‘Forevergreen’‘The Girl Who Cried Pearls’‘Perfectly a Strangeness’

Best Live Action Short Film

‘Butcher’s Stain’‘A Friend of Dorothy’‘Jane Austen’s Period Drama’‘The Singers’‘Two People Exchanging Saliva ‘

Host and presenters

Conan O’Brien is back with his signature wit and is fresh from a successful stint as host in 2025. His monologue was a hilarious roast of the nominees while still paying tribute to the films. He has the appeal of the young audience from TikTok as well as the old guard.Presenters include a mix of recent winners and icons. Adrien Brody, Kieran Culkin, Mikey Madison, and Zoe Saldaña present following their 2025 wins. Javier Bardem brings the global heat, Chris Evans brings the charm, and Chase Infiniti, Demi Moore, Kumail Nanjiani, and Maya Rudolph provide the laughs. It will be fun to see the banter during the big categories.

Iconic Afterparty: Vanity Fair at LACMA

Post-ceremony, the Vanity Fair Oscar Party shifts to the Los Angeles County Museum of Art (LACMA) in the David Geffen Galleries, a multiyear first after Beverly Hills. Global Editorial Director Mark Guiducci hails it as ideal for Hollywood’s artist-mogul-tech fusion. Red carpet livestreams from 7:30 p.m. to 10:30 p.m. PT on VanityFair.com and YouTube, hosted by Quenlin Blackwell, Jake Shane, and Brittany Broski for celeb interviews and fashion scoops.Inside, no cameras ensure privacy amid DJ sets, live acts, and upscale eats like black truffle lasagna, Thomas Keller chicken pot pie, and late-night In-N-Out. Premium bars flow with cocktails. Invite-only guests include Oscar winners, presenters like Brody and Saldaña, and O’Brien for cameos.

Where to watch it?

Stream ABC on Disney+ in select areas or catch the Academy Museum’s Official Oscars Watch Party from 3 p.m., with live feeds, receptions, and photo ops for $125. Creative cocktail attire fits the vibe, including a museum book.
